Andrea Meza is 3rd Miss Mexico to be Crowned Miss Universe

Andrea Meza is 3rd Miss Mexico to be Crowned Miss Universe

Twenty-six-year-old Miss Mexico Andrea Meza was crowned Miss Universe 2020 this past weekend on May 16th at the Seminole Hard Rock Hotel and Casino in Hollywood, Florida. Mario Lopez hosted the competition with Former Miss Universe 2012 Olivia Culpo. During the crowning moment, Meza was on the stage with Miss Brazil, Julia Gama. Lopez announced “…and the winner of the 69th Miss Universe competition is…Viva Mexico!” Meza is the third Miss Mexico to be crowned in Miss Universe history. In 1991, Lupita Jones was the first Miss Mexico to be crowned Miss Universe. In 2010, Ximena Navarrete was the second Miss Mexico to be crowned as Miss Universe. Mexico’s President congratulated Meza for representing Mexico winning the competition. Jones shared a photo with Meza including the caption, “Congratulations Andrea Meza! You fought to achieve the dream that was with you as a girl, your discipline and talent took you to the place you occupied today at Miss Universe Viva Mexico!” 

Born and raised in Chihuahua, before winning Miss Universe, Meza has always been proud of where she comes from – she was even a Chihuahua Tourism Ambassador. On Monday morning, the title of Miss Universe has officially begun for Meza, appearing on different TV shows for interviews and moving to New York City. Yesterday morning, Meza appeared on Good Morning America. During the interview, Meza shared that her dream to one day become Miss Universe began at age 15 when Ximena Navarrette won Miss Universe. Navarrette changed  Meza’s mindset about being Mexican and being able to earn a high position in society; however, she shared that she felt it was an impossible dream. As she got older, she also shared, “this was the path I needed to take in order to get out of my comfort zone and grow.” Meza has been participating in pageants for four years; she also competed in Miss World 2017. She was the first runner-up for Miss World. 

During the Miss Universe competition, Miss Brazil, Dominican Republic, Peru and India were all selected to be a part of the top five and chose different topics to speak about. A fun fact about Meza is that she is 6 feet tall. Meza spoke about the topic of Beauty Standards, 

“Beauty is not only the way we look. For me, Beauty radiates not only in our spirits, but in our hearts and the way we conduct ourselves. Never permit someone to tell you that you are not valuable.” 

Meza’s followers grew to 1.7 million within 48 hours of being crowded. As Miss Universe, Meza is able to use her platform to speak about issues she cares about – one of which is to prevent gender violence. Also, she wants to bring awareness to the importance of women fighting for their rights. She shared on social media a photo of being crowned by former Miss Universe 2019 Zozibini Tunzi with the caption, 

“What a moment! Ready for this journey!”
